Вопросы по теме 'erb'
Как комментировать код в представлениях Rails?
Когда я играю с Rails и разрабатываю представления, мне часто хочется закомментировать код. Достаточно просто с классами и моделями, но с представлениями немного сложнее.
Как лучше всего комментировать код в представлении, чтобы он не...
8925 просмотров
schedule
07.08.2022
Ruby Liquid использует шаблоны вложенных хэшей
У меня есть вложенный хэш:
{
:KeyA => {
:KeyB => "hello",
:KeyC => {
:KeyD => "foo",
:KeyE => "bar"
}
}
}
если я передам это...
2361 просмотров
schedule
17.08.2022
Улучшенная подсветка синтаксиса для файлов js.erb в Textmate.
Я бы хотел, чтобы Textmate выделял синтаксис Ruby внутри тегов <% %> в файлах *.js.erb (как это делается в файлах *.html.erb). Прямо сейчас это выглядит так:
Как видите, все в кавычках обрабатывается как обычная строка JS — это...
820 просмотров
schedule
02.09.2023
ERB и PHP вместе. *.php.erb?
Мне приходится работать с другой командой, которая разрабатывает php, когда я разрабатываю ruby. Обычно это не проблема, так как они обычно передают исходный код мне, чтобы закончить. Есть несколько причин, по которым я предпочитаю развертывать...
1971 просмотров
schedule
21.07.2022
отражение переменных erb
Я использую шаблон марионетки, который выполняет интерпретацию файла шаблона. Я хотел бы знать все доступные мне переменные, однако есть доступные переменные (например, fqdn), которые не перечислены ни одним из методов отражения, о которых я знаю, в...
1478 просмотров
schedule
29.12.2022
Rails 2.3.8 - поле выбора вызывает ошибку синтаксического анализа, когда поле содержит более одного параметра
Рассматриваемое приложение использует jQuery для выполнения запросов ajax для заполнения зависимых полей выбора. Мое действие контроллера responses_to: js, а в файле .js.erb у меня есть:
str += '<%= f.select field.name, list, {}, { :class...
476 просмотров
schedule
12.10.2023
Rails 3 отрисовывает действие с другого контроллера
Мне нужно отобразить другое действие контроллера <%= render "controller/index" %> , и я получаю эту ошибку
Отсутствует частичный контроллер/индекс с {:formats=>[:html], :locale=>[:en, :en], :handlers=>[:rjs, :rhtml, :rxml, :erb,...
41821 просмотров
schedule
25.10.2023
Передача параметров в функцию шаблона в thor
Я ищу способ передать параметры механизму шаблонов ERB в действии шаблона thors.
Я наткнулся на исходный код компоновщика cli, где действие шаблона thors используется следующим образом:
opts = {:name => name,
:constant_name =>...
3174 просмотров
schedule
23.12.2023
Как вы создаете переменные и методы ruby в области видимости с помощью шаблонов Thor?
Я пытаюсь использовать метод шаблона Thor::Actions для создания некоторых шаблонов тестовых файлов C++, но erb постоянно сообщает мне, что у меня есть неопределенные переменные и методы.
Вот код вызова:
def test (name, dir)
template...
1440 просмотров
schedule
02.06.2024
Синтаксис инструкции Rails if
Я написал следующий ERB и получаю синтаксическую ошибку в вопросительном знаке. Эта вспомогательная функция от devise в настоящее время оценивается как ложная. Что я пропустил?
<%= if user_signed_in? %>
<%= render 'form' %>
<%=...
69712 просмотров
schedule
12.08.2022
Mongrel: как обрабатывать erb в файле .rhtml
Я пытаюсь обслуживать статический контент для веб-разработки с несколькими строками erb, чтобы имитировать то, что будет делать реальный сервер. Я уже сделал это с WEBrick здесь:...
143 просмотров
schedule
09.03.2024
Использовать композицию в Rails
Я не знаю, как лучше и правильнее что-то сделать, поэтому жду предложений.
Этап : я использую Rails 3 для создания веб-приложения. Изображение двух моделей: Canvas и Zone . Объект canvas задуман как квадрат, в котором будет четыре zone...
193 просмотров
schedule
07.03.2022
Таблица в ERB с названиями дней недели
Я очень новичок в Ruby/Rails, и я просто пытаюсь найти самый элегантный способ сделать таблицу в ERB, где столбцы - это день недели, а строки - каждая запись для данной модели. Сама концепция проста, и я, вероятно, могу сделать это с помощью кучи...
281 просмотров
schedule
09.05.2023
Вложенный атрибут Rails - неправильный последний вывод
У меня есть объект Article с вложенными атрибутами Property. Теперь я хочу напечатать его спереди в show.html.erb.
Я могу распечатать все атрибуты, но в конце я получаю вывод, который выглядит как карта со всеми объектами внутри. Что я делаю...
143 просмотров
schedule
04.02.2022
Тире в имени свойства не получает NoMethodError
Я использую драгоценный камень Linkedin, чтобы получить информацию о профиле для RoR 3.
Gem: https://github.com/pengwynn/linkedin
Документ API: https://developer.linkedin.com/documents/profile-fields#positions
Все работает, за...
184 просмотров
schedule
15.03.2024
Nokogiri портит разметку Erb
Я использую Nokogiri для обработки страниц в моем приложении Sinatra, Ruby.
Итак, когда я делаю это:
require 'nokogiri'
s='<a href="<%=@prevHref%>">a</a>'
doc = Nokogiri::HTML.fragment(s)
puts doc.to_s
я получил
<a...
973 просмотров
schedule
24.11.2022
установить прозрачность фона в css
Я хочу сделать фон элемента полупрозрачным в css. Я знаю, что есть способ сделать это, используя
background-color: rgba(100,100,100,0.5);
но я пытаюсь динамически создать css в своем приложении rails, и переменная, которую я использую,...
1364 просмотров
schedule
16.09.2023
Очистка экрана и прокси с использованием Ruby
Я знаю, что здесь есть несколько тем для очистки экрана, но ни один из ответов меня не удовлетворил.
Я пытаюсь очистить HTML-код с внешней веб-страницы, используя javascript. Я использую $.ajax, и все должно работать нормально. Вот мой код:...
407 просмотров
schedule
18.10.2022
Доступ к названию страницы в ERB
Я создаю веб-сайт с шаблонами Sinatra и ERB. В ERB я хотел бы получить доступ к имени загружаемой страницы и соответствующим образом изменить небольшую часть макета.
Например, мои маршруты такие:
get '/' do
erb :index
end
Мне нужно...
49 просмотров
schedule
03.02.2023
Решение в Puppet на основе версии установленного пакета
Я хотел бы сделать что-то подобное в файле Puppet .erb:
<% if (version_of_apache_package_installed =~ /1.5.82/) then -%>
do one thing
<% else -%>
do a different thing
<% end -%>
Как поместить строку версии какого-либо...
2929 просмотров
schedule
12.06.2023